Eifel, plateau, western Germany, in Rhineland-Palatinate, bordered on the south-east by the Mosel River, on the north-east by the gorge of the Rhine, and on the west by the Ardennes. A largely barren, moor-covered upland with extinct volcanic cones and craters, it has a high point of 746 m (2,447 ft) in the Hohe Acht. Deposits of lead and iron ores, now exhausted, were mined here from the Middle Ages until the 19th century.
